Course Content


Customer Service: This unit focuses on the importance of providing excellent customer service in the hospitality industry, including communication skills, conflict resolution, and customer relations. •
Food and Beverage Service: This unit covers the principles of food and beverage service, including menu planning, food preparation, and presentation, as well as the management of front-of-house and back-of-house operations. •
Hotel Operations: This unit explores the inner workings of a hotel, including front desk operations, housekeeping, and maintenance, as well as the management of hotel resources and staff. •
Marketing and Sales: This unit introduces students to the principles of marketing and sales in the hospitality industry, including market research, target audience analysis, and promotional techniques. •
Revenue Management: This unit focuses on the strategic management of hotel revenue, including pricing strategies, yield management, and revenue forecasting. •
Human Resource Management: This unit covers the principles of human resource management in the hospitality industry, including recruitment, training, and employee development, as well as labor laws and regulations. •
Financial Management: This unit introduces students to the principles of financial management in the hospitality industry, including budgeting, forecasting, and financial analysis. •
Event Management: This unit explores the planning and execution of events, including conference planning, wedding planning, and corporate events, as well as the management of event staff and resources. •
Sustainability in Hospitality: This unit focuses on the importance of sustainability in the hospitality industry, including environmental management, social responsibility, and corporate social responsibility. •
Digital Marketing for Hospitality: This unit introduces students to the principles of digital marketing in the hospitality industry, including social media marketing, email marketing, and online reputation management.

Key facts about Hospitality and Hotel Management Course Level 4 and 5

The Hospitality and Hotel Management Course Level 4 and 5 is a comprehensive program designed to equip students with the necessary skills and knowledge to succeed in the hospitality industry.

Learning Outcomes:

Upon completion of the course, students will be able to:

• Analyze and develop effective marketing strategies for hotels and restaurants

• Manage and operate front-of-house and back-of-house operations

• Develop and implement financial management systems

• Provide exceptional customer service and ensure high standards of quality

• Manage and lead a team to achieve business objectives

Duration:

The course duration for Level 4 is typically 12-18 months, while Level 5 courses can take 2-3 years to complete.

Students can choose to study full-time or part-time, depending on their schedule and preferences.

Industry Relevance:

The Hospitality and Hotel Management Course is highly relevant to the industry, with many employers seeking graduates with the skills and knowledge to manage and operate hotels, restaurants, and other hospitality businesses.

The course is designed to meet the needs of the industry, with a focus on developing the skills and knowledge required to succeed in the hospitality sector.

Graduates of the course can expect to find employment in a variety of roles, including hotel management, restaurant management, and event management.

Assessment and Qualifications:

Assessment for the course is typically a combination of exams, assignments, and practical assessments.

Students who complete the course will receive a Level 4 or 5 qualification, depending on the specific course and institution.

The qualification will be recognized by employers and industry bodies, providing graduates with a competitive edge in the job market.
